Cransac is a railway station in Cransac, Aveyron, , France. The station is on the Capdenac–Rodez railway line. The station is served by Intercités de nuit and TER services operated by .

is a commune in the department in the region in southern . The commune was created in the 19th century because of the Industrial Revolution and was named after the Duke of Decazes, the founder of the factory that created the town. is situated 5 km northwest of Tranchée Rouge.
